What they do

An Intensive Care Registered Nurse cares for acutely ill patients in an intensive care or critical care clinical setting. Works with Physicians and other specialists as part of a critical care team. Monitors patients, coordinates care, and provides advanced life support as needed.

Responsibilities:
The Home Critical Care Nurse is responsible for administering safe and competent respiratory care as ordered per physician, monitoring mechanical ventilation, administering medications, patient assessments, monitoring, teaching, and training. Obtains vital signs, temperature, height/length, weight, oxygen saturation and pain scores; reports abnormal values to RN. Obtains other measurements (i.e., head circumference, abdominal girth) per unit standard. Responds to monitor alarms. Exhibits organizational ability related to workflow, prioritizing to meet the patient care needs Prepare and administer medications and review medication cards for completeness and accuracy Integrates current standards of practice as well as local, state, and federal regulations Complete required record keeping in regard to your role in admitting, transferring and discharging residents. Review resident care plans for appropriate resident goals, problems, approaches and revisions based on nursing needs. Chart nurses' notes in an informative and descriptive manner Must be caring, compassionate, have good communication skills, have a positive attitude and be a team player
